Betancourt's talk at Vanderbilt on Nov. 16, 2010, under the title shared by her book, "Even Silence Has an End," was sponsored by the student-run Speakers Committee. A former Colombian presidential candidate, she speaks about the six and a half years that she spent as a hostage of the Fuerzas Armadas Revolucionarias de Colombia. Ethel Mickey, co-chair of the Speakers Committee, introduces Betancourt. Betancourt takes questions at the end.
